Products description Thermal Grizzly TG-A-015-R

Aeronaut thermal grease is the ideal beginner's product with high effectiveness. Great surface protection, as well as good heat transfer capabilites make Aeronaut the ideal choice for users who want to optimize their cooling solution in an effective way, or maybe want to use an alternative to the thermal grease included with their hardware, with a remarkable cost effectiveness to boot.

- very good thermal conductivity
- long-term durability
- no curing
- no electrical conductivity
- applicable with aluminum (warning is for Conductonaut only!)

Even though the amount of metallic elements in Aeronauts formula is lower in comparison to our other products, it still provides reliable and perfomant thermal conductivity.

In our lab tests, Aeronaut showed a high amount of wear resistance under high temperatures, and acts also surface-protecting. The removal of Aeronaut thermal grease causes far less micro scratches on the components surface compared to other products.

Features
Type:Thermal paste
Thermal conductivity:8.5 W/m·K
Density:2.6 g/cm³
Constitutive ingredients:Silicone
Non-conductive:Yes
Operating temperature (T-T):-150 - 200 °C
Weight & dimensions
Volume:1.5 ml
Weight:3.9 g
